How We Handle Fire Sprinkler Discharge Cleanup

When your fire sprinklers go off, it’s a unique situation. The water is often clean initially, but it can quickly pick up contaminants from your building materials. Our approach focuses on precise water extraction and controlled drying to avoid secondary damage. Skipping crucial steps like proper moisture detection or containment can lead to long-term structural problems and costly repairs down the road. We follow strict protocols to ensure your property is dried safely and effectively.

Initial Water Extraction

Our first step is always aggressive water removal. We use truck-mounted vacuums and high-powered extractors to pull standing water from floors, carpets, and upholstery. This prevents further saturation and damage to your belongings and building materials. We work quickly to remove as much water as possible, typically within the first few hours.

Containment and Air Filtration

After extraction, we set up containment barriers to isolate affected areas and prevent moisture from spreading. We also deploy industrial air scrubbers with HEPA filters to capture airborne particles and improve air quality, especially important if any microbial growth is suspected. This step is crucial for maintaining a healthy indoor environment.

Controlled Drying

This is where our technical expertise truly shines. We use specialized drying equipment, including indust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ers, to create an optimal drying environment. Our technicians monitor humidity and temperature levels closely, adjusting our equipment as needed to ensure materials dry thoroughly and evenly. We measure moisture content in wood, drywall, and other materials to confirm they’ve returned to safe, pre-loss levels.

Warning Signs You Need Fire Sprinkler Discharge Cleanup

It’s easy to think that once the water is mopped up, the job is done. However, fire sprinkler discharge can leave behind hidden problems that need professional attention. Catching these warning signs early can save you from costly future repairs and health concerns. Ignoring them can lead to much bigger issues down the line.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ice a persistent damp or musty smell, even after the visible water has been cleaned up, it’s a strong indicator of hidden moisture. This odor is often the first sign of mold or mildew beginning to grow in your walls, subfloors, or ceiling cavities. You shouldn’t ignore these early warning signs.

Visible Water Stains or Discoloration

Yellow or brown rings on your ceiling or walls are clear signs that water has penetrated the material and is likely still present within. These stains mean the material has been saturated and may be weakening, requiring professional drying and potential repair or replacement. Don’t delay in addressing these visible indicators.

Peeling or Bubbling Paint and Wallpaper

When water gets behind paint or wallpaper, it loosens the adhesive and causes the surface to bubble or peel away from the wall. This is a direct consequence of moisture intrusion and indicates that the underlying material is compromised. It’s a clear sign you need professional water damage assessment.

Soft or Sagging Drywall

Drywall absorbs water like a sponge. If you notice sections of your drywall feeling soft to the touch, sagging, or looking warped, it means the material is saturated and has lost its structural integrity. This requires immediate attention to prevent further collapse and potential safety hazards.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Hardwood floors can swell and warp, while carpet padding can become waterlogged and damaged. If your flooring looks uneven, is lifting, or feels spongy underfoot, it’s a sign that water has saturated the subfloor and the flooring material itself. This demands expert drying and evaluation.

Increased Humidity Levels

Even without visible signs, a sudden increase in indoor humidity can mean moisture is trapped within your home’s structure. You might notice condensation on windows or feel a general clamminess in the air. Elevated humidity can create an environment ripe for mold growth. Fire Sprinkler Discharge Cleanup v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small puddle on hard flooring Yes No Easy to wipe up and dry with fans.
Carpet saturation covering less than 10 sq ft Maybe Yes Difficult to extract all moisture from padding without specialized equipment.
Water staining on ceiling or walls No Yes Indicates saturation within building materials requiring professional drying.
Musty odors after visible water is gone No Yes Strong sign of hidden mold growth needing expert remediation.
Any water in wall cavities or behind drywall No Yes Requires specialized tools to access, dry, and prevent mold.
Fire sprinkler system discharge affecting multiple rooms No Yes Complex job requiring containment, advanced drying, and monitoring.

When your fire sprinkler system discharges, especially in multiple areas or within walls, it’s not a DIY job. The complexity and potential for hidden damage mean professional intervention is almost always necessary to ensure a complete and safe restoration. Common Questions About Fire Sprinkler Discharge Cleanup

What should I do immediately after my fire sprinklers discharge?

Your first priority is safety. If the discharge was due to a fire, ensure the fire is out and the area is safe to enter. Then, shut off the water supply to the sprinkler system if possible. Next, call a professional water damage restoration team immediately. Document the damage with photos or videos before anything is moved or cleaned. How long does fire sprinkler discharge cleanup take?

The timeline varies greatly depending on the extent of the water damage. Simple extraction and drying might take 3-5 days. However, if water has saturated walls or subfloors, it can take longer, sometimes up to two weeks for complete drying. Is the water from fire sprinklers dangerous?

Initially, the water discharged from fire sprinklers is typically clean. However, as it sits and flows through your home, it can pick up contaminants from carpets, drywall, and other materials. It’s best to treat it as potentially contaminated water and avoid direct contact if possible. Our team uses protective gear and follows strict protocols for handling all types of water damage.
